When you guys were running it looked like you where trying to manually shift the car. Next time let the tranny do it's job. The first time I've ever manually shifted my car is when I got my shift kit because of the 2-3 shift lag. But if your tranny is stock with no mods then put it in D and mash the gas. I should have my ALDL cable from Moates by the end of next month to help with your tune later on down the road. Start with a basic tune up and start saving for a new GM opti-spark. Because it will go out on you sooner or later. So when it does you'll have your replacement on the shelf.
